A: Women hit their fashion peak at 30. Men get there at 36.
The study also found the average woman owns $11,000 worth of clothes, shoes, and accessories when they’re 30.
Men own $12,600 worth of clothes, shoes, and accessories when they hit their peak at 36.
By the time women hit 50, the cost of their wardrobe drops about $2,800. By the time men hit 50, it drops by $5,800.
